Freed kernel-memory access via EPC teardown
Published Dec 27, 2024 · Updated May 23, 2026
Use-after-free in Linux 6.11.4 through 6.12.3 allows local users to access a freed device object during PCI endpoint teardown. The pci_epc_destroy() path calls pci_bus_release_domain_nr() with epc->dev after device_unregister() has freed that object and also uses the wrong device for the parent-owned domain ID. Reachability requires destruction of a PCI endpoint controller; published sources identify local low-privileged access but no direct user-triggerable path.
